The chapter deals with the formal and the real role and position of the Parliament of the Czech Republic in political system. It describes the constitutional position of both chambers. Description is followed by the analysis of the elections of both chambers and of the influence of the differences in the electoral systems on party system and on government stability. Than follows analysis of the functions of the parliament including examples of their impact on political process in the Czech Republic. The crucial points in the development of the Czech parliamentary politics are commented. The chapter in concluded by short assessment of the main problems connected with the parliament.
